Anthony Edwards questionable, Monte Morris out Friday against Cavs

Morris has averaged 5.3 points and 2.9 assists in 15.7 minutes-per-game since joining the Wolves at the trade deadline

The Wolves will be without backup point guard Monte Morris Friday night in Cleveland, while Anthony Edwards is listed as questionable after his heroics against the Pacers. 

Morris will miss Friday night's nationally televised game due to hamstring soreness as Minnesota take on the Cavs in the second night of a back-to-back, coming off a 113-111 win in Indiana Thursday night.

Edwards is listed as questionable with ankle soreness. Edwards turned his ankle just 26 seconds into Thursday's game but ended up leading the Wolves with 44 points in 38 minutes of game time.

He then had the ridiculous game clinching block that saw his head and arm smack off the backboard as he denied Aaron Nesmith.

Since joining the Wolves at the trade deadline, Morris has averaged 5.3 points and 2.9 assists in 15.7 minutes-per-game.

Tip off is set for 6:30 p.m. between the Wolves and Cavaliers. Minnesota currently sit a half-game ahead a the top of the Western Conference while the Cavs are a half-game back of the Bucks for second-place in the Eastern Conference. 

The Cavs will be without star guard Donovan Mitchell, who has missed the team's previous four games due to a knee injury.
